Next week plan on racing wed night at Elm Creek if possible.  I strongly encourage everyone to get out to this race.  I think it's about $5 to race.  Everyone needs to get some more racing in.  High intensity workouts is something that needs happen 1-2 times a week.  A citizen race is a great way to get some speed in.

Waxing News

Just a quick update on waxing.  Experienced skiers should be waxing their skis as much as possible.  Use different temperature waxes when putting in layers.  This will keep your skis from oxidizing (turning white) and keep them fast.  Please let the coaches know a day ahead of time if you plan on waxing at the school after practice.

Beginning skiers, we will be having a waxing clinic soon and showing you how to correctly wax your skis.  Right now, it is more important that you ski, ski, ski.  The more time you can put on the snow, the quicker you will pick up the technique & balance, which will help you become a fast skier.
